Melita Limited has introduced a new service called StellarVoice, which uses Voice over WiFi (VoWiFi) technology to improve the quality of mobile calls made indoors. The service is aimed at addressing situations where mobile coverage is weak or inconsistent, such as in buildings with thick walls, basements, or offices where signals struggle to reach.
With StellarVoice, calls are placed and received using a phone’s regular dialler, without requiring a separate app. The system is designed to switch automatically between WiFi and mobile networks during calls, allowing conversations to continue without interruption.
The service is available across all of Melita’s postpaid mobile plans and can be activated by enabling WiFi calling in the settings of most modern iPhone and Android devices.
Melita has also introduced what it calls an “Indoor Call Guarantee,” positioning StellarVoice as a tool to ensure more consistent and reliable communication for its users.
